    Here’s a little more basic info on earrings so when you choose a pair, you can choose wisely:

    • Chandelier – very popular the last few years. As the name implies this style of earring has multi-level branches that hang down from the earring base. Normally gemstone briolettes (tear drop shaped gems) hang from the branches.

    • Drop – usually one larger gemstone, geometric shape or charm hangs from the earring base normally facing forward. Some drop earrings combine a charm and a gemstone. The basic design of the drop requires the earring to hang in a straight line from base to end.

    • Hoop – Angelina Jolie is the queen of the gold hoop earrings. As the name implies this earring is round or slightly oval and runs through the piercing in your ear. Hoops come in many circumferences from quite tiny to shoulder dusting.

    • Stud – Round gemstone earring with a post and earnut that goes through the post at the back of your ear to hold the earring on. Diamond studs are a classic look that are appropriate worn with ripped jeans to evening gowns.

    Types of earring hangers:

    • Fish Hook – this is a type of earring hanger. As the name implies the part that goes through your ear resembles a fish hook

    • French Hoop – a rounded hanger that is open at the bottom to allow it to past through your piercing.

    • Leverback – made for both pierced and non-pierced earrings. The back of the hanger flips up to press against the back of your ear to hold the earring in place.

    • Screw On – non-pierced earring hangers with a terminator that screws up against the back of your ear to hold the earring in place. Rarely seen now except with vintage earrings. Most screw on earrings are extremely uncomfortable to wear for any length of time.

  • Moissanite versus Diamonds – Facts & Fiction

    Moissanite is becoming increasingly popular during a trying economy, no doubt. It provides the sparkle and grandeur of a diamond for a fraction of the cost. But it’s not just about the pricetag. Moissanite is eco-friendly and for the savvy shopper, this is becoming increasingly relevant.

    Here are a few more points on moissanite you want to ponder:

    Moissanite chips easily. FALSE.

    Moissanite is very hard – it is harder than every jewel except diamond. Moissanite jewels are durable and resist chipping.

    Moissanite comes in different grades of color and clarity. FALSE.

    There is only ONE quality of moissanite – “very good” that is distributed to the public by Charles & Colvard. That said, each Moissanite jewel is unique and no two are identical. Moissanite retailers match moissanite stones from thousands of stones for pendants, earrings and bracelets. Some moissanite retailers claim to offer only the “whitest moissanite” — but this is a misnomer and simply a marketing ploy.

    More than one company manufactures moissanite. FALSE.

    Only one company, Charles & Colvard, manufactures moissanite. Charles & Colvard purchase SiC crystals from two major suppliers, Cree Inc. and Norstel AB. But these suppliers do not cut the crystals into moissanite jewels. Charles & Colvard is a publicly-held company based in Morrisville, North Carolina.

    Moissanite is a man-made diamond. FALSE.

    Moissanite IS NOT a diamond nor a diamond simulant. Diamond is pure carbon [C]. Moissanite is composed of the compound silicon carbide [SiC] Moissanite is a laboratory created jewel. Naturally occurring moissanite is extremely rare and found only in microscopic crystals that are too small to use in jewelry. Each moissanite jewel is grown in the laboratory from a moissanite seed crystal. It takes months from start to finish to grow a single jewel. Created diamonds are grown by a similar process.
